Fixed-rate vs metered fares: what to expect for Lombok International Airport transfers
Fixed-rate transfers are the best option for Lombok International Airport arrivals, offering a predictable price and a clean money-saving path from the terminal to Praya, Mataram center, or Bangsal.
With fixed-rate services you know the money you’ll pay before you sit in the car, and drivers typically deliver polite, friendly service featuring punctual pickups and clean, comfortable rides. This setup suits connections to Bali flights, Bangsal ferry rides, and central Lombok roads across busy periods, and works well for visits to the embassy district or planning broader island trips.
Typical fixed-rate ranges: airport to Praya or Mataram center around IDR 150,000–300,000; to Bangsal harbor for Gili connections around IDR 350,000–600,000. For longer hops along the coast, the price stays predictable. Always confirm inclusions such as waiting time to avoid gaps in what you are paying for.
Metered fares can be viable if you value flexibility and getting there with modest driving times on light traffic. The meter starts at a small base fare and ticks up per kilometer and per minute. In increased demand periods–holidays or Bali connections–the total can rise significantly, sometimes reaching 250,000–450,000 IDR to the center, or over 500,000 IDR to Bangsal or the ferry port. Be sure the meter is running and beware of unofficial surcharges when driving through busy roads.

Cheapest transfer options to popular destinations: Mataram, Senggigi, Kuta Lombok
Book an official, shared transfer from Lombok International Airport to Mataram for the lowest fare and easiest access. This focus on value means you reach your hotel area quickly, without haggling or waiting for a private driver. These services run on fixed schedules and drop you near central hotel clusters in Mataram, reducing time and confusion. Expect roughly IDR 60,000–120,000 per person, with luggages accommodated in the rate; you would share the ride with other travelers and wait only a short time for boarding. This option is a building block for a smooth travel day for each traveler, avoiding extra charges and bargaining with individual drivers. Heading to Mataram this morning, you can rely on the official desk for accuracy.
Budget options by destination
For Senggigi, choose the official shuttle when aiming at a budget-friendly beach break. Prices typically range around IDR 100,000–150,000 per person and travel time runs about 50–70 minutes, depending on how many regions the driver covers on the route. Shared vans usually handle standard luggages, and you can expect a drop-off near central Senggigi or your hotel along the coast. They offer the most predictable experience while still keeping access affordable as you explore the stunning coastline and regional attractions. The number of choices ensures you can pick a schedule that fits your arrival time.
To Kuta Lombok, the cheapest path is often a shared transfer or a multi-destination shuttle serving the southern regions. Expect around IDR 200,000–300,000 per person with travel times 60–90 minutes, depending on stops at attractions and hotel clusters. The added stops allow travelers to reach both Kuta and nearby attractions without paying a premium; luggages are typically accommodated, but confirm if you have oversized gear.

Top points and typical transfer times
| Point of Interest | Расположение | Typical taxi time from Lombok International Airport | Примечания |
|---|---|---|---|
| Senggigi Beach | West Lombok | 60–75 minutes | Popular for sunset; traffic can add 10–20 minutes during peak periods |
| Mataram City & Lombok Market | Central Lombok | 40–60 minutes | Good for a quick city stop; easy access to markets and snacks |
| Kuta Lombok & Tanjung Aan Beach | South Lombok | 90–120 minutes | Longer ride in dry season; ideal for a beach day after a dawn flight |
| Mount Rinjani access (rinjani) | Senaru/Sembalun foothills | 120–180 minutes | Base for hikes; weather can affect times; plan a whole-day option |
| Bangsal Harbor (Gili Islands) | Northwest Lombok access point | 120–150 minutes drive + 15–20 min boat | Boat transfer to Gili Trawangan/Gili Air/Gili Meno; add time in busy periods |
| Tetebatu Rice Terraces | East Lombok | 90–130 minutes | Scenic stop; combine with local coffee and a short walk |
